Handover note — sealed exam papers. Before I clock off: the sealed carton of end-of-term exam papers from the Ashgrove Institute is in the secure cabinet, seal intact, logged at 16:20. The courier from Pellman Secure Transit is due at your site tomorrow between 09:00 and 10:00. Do not open the carton; the invigilation office breaks the seal on exam day. Keep it in your locked store until then. When the courier arrives, relay this hand-over instruction:

courier memo of yajef-bajep: the frawyn jordor courier leaves the norwyn ledger at gate 2781 under passcode 330769

## Further reading

Spanview's diff viewer streams large files in 4MB windows and never loads both sides into memory. Plugins hook the window pipeline, not the raw file, so a plugin only sees the active chunk plus a fixed lookahead. Syntax annotators must be stateless across windows or register a checkpoint handler. Respect the render budget; slow hooks get skipped, not queued. Pipeline internals, hook ordering, and the checkpoint API contract are documented on the internal page that follows.

wiki page, kahog-hahig: https://vault.zemvargrid.internal/display/deploy/repo/settings/merge_requests/job/settings/6f3b933774dbc5320a4daa18

Leadership Review Briefing — Ostrell Materials Renewal

The board is asked to consider renewal of the Ostrell Materials supply contract, expiring in four months. Proposed terms include a 3% price increase, improved quality guarantees, and quarterly review rights. Alternatives were benchmarked and found less favorable overall. The confidential strategic consideration for the board appears below.

confidential, kahog-bawif: The northern region missed its Pramir quota by 20.0 percent last quarter. Casaxek Freight plans to lower the Fraion list price by 41.5 percent in December. The finance team signed off on a budget of $236.4 million for Project Druius. The renewal with Fenysix Partners closes at $91.3 million a year, 2.1 percent below the last contract.